Quick Answer
To prepare for a storm in an off-grid location, stock up on essential items like non-perishable food, a first aid kit, a battery-powered radio, and a reliable means of lighting. Store these items in a secure, easily accessible shelter. Consider investing in a portable generator or solar-powered system to maintain power.
Prioritizing Shelter and Lighting
When choosing a shelter for storm preparedness, look for a location with a solid roof, sturdy walls, and a secure door. Consider using a reinforced tent or a cave if natural shelters are not available. Ensure that your shelter is clear of any flammable materials and has adequate ventilation to prevent moisture buildup. A reliable means of lighting is also crucial; opt for LED flashlights or headlamps with extra batteries and consider investing in a portable solar-powered lantern.
Essential Supplies for Storm Survival
A well-stocked first aid kit is vital for treating injuries sustained during a storm. Include items like bandages, antiseptic wipes, pain relievers, and any personal medications. Store a minimum of 3 days’ worth of non-perishable food and 1 gallon of water per person per day for drinking and hygiene purposes. Don’t forget a battery-powered radio and a whistle to signal for help in case of an emergency. Consider investing in a portable stove or camping equipment to prepare hot meals.
Preparing for Specific Storm Hazards
In areas prone to lightning, consider installing a lightning rod or using a Faraday cage to protect your shelter and electronic equipment. For flash flood-prone areas, elevate your shelter on a raised platform or use a waterproof bag to store essential items. During high winds, secure any loose outdoor objects and store outdoor furniture or equipment inside the shelter. In tornado-prone areas, seek shelter in a reinforced underground bunker or a storm cellar. Always stay informed about local weather conditions and be prepared to evacuate if necessary.
